It needs medical care because fatty liver can progress if not managed, and a doctor can confirm it, check liver function, address contributing factors (like weight, blood sugar, or cholesterol), and monitor over time. Lifestyle change, guided medically, is the main approach. Self-treating with herbs is not a substitute. The most important step is medical assessment and following the recommended lifestyle and care.

Lifestyle is central to managing fatty liver, with your doctor's guidance.
- Reach and maintain a healthy weight gradually.
- Eat more vegetables, fibre, and healthy fats; cut sugar, refined carbs, and fried food.
- Exercise regularly.
- Avoid alcohol and follow your doctor's advice.

See a doctor if fatty liver is suspected or diagnosed, or if you have risk factors like obesity, type 2 diabetes, or high cholesterol, since monitoring and managing these protect the liver. Also see a doctor for abdominal discomfort, fatigue, or abnormal liver tests. Ayurvedic products are not a treatment for fatty liver; medical guidance and lifestyle change are what matter.

Not without medical guidance. The liver is sensitive, and some herbs and "liver tonics" can stress it or interact with treatment, so you must check with your doctor before taking anything. Never rely on herbal products in place of lifestyle change and medical monitoring. Use any general wellness product only alongside medical care, with your doctor's knowledge.
